The webinar “Defining Your Online Influence” explored how professionals can build a strong personal brand on LinkedIn and other social platforms. Hosted by Tom Liversedge from the APS, the session featured influencer marketing expert Gordon Glenister and B2B LinkedIn specialist Alex Galvez.<br /><br />Alex shared how her influence grew through authentic storytelling, especially after posting vulnerably about leaving her corporate job and mental health struggles. That post resonated widely and helped launch her LinkedIn presence. She emphasized that consistency, authenticity, and a clear message across platforms are essential for building trust.<br /><br />A key theme was that personal stories outperform generic educational posts, because people connect more deeply with real experiences. Both speakers stressed that LinkedIn is best used for thought leadership, value, and conversation—not low-value quotes or copied content.<br /><br />Other topics included the importance of engaging with comments, using relevant hashtags and keywords, building a complete profile, and leveraging employee advocacy. They also discussed algorithm changes, video content, and the value of professional memberships and credentials on profiles. The session concluded with advice to start early, stay consistent, and use LinkedIn as a long-term tool for visibility, networking, and career growth.
